What is the balanced chemical equation for the galvanic cell reaction expressed using shorthand notation below?

Al(s)|Al3+(aq)||Ni2+(aq)|Ni(s)

3 answers

Al(s) + Ni^+2 ==>Al^+3 + Ni(s)
I will let you balance it. Remember that the electron exchange must balance as well as the ions themselves.
It may be easier for you to look at the two half cells.
Al(s) ==> Al^+3 + 3e
Ni^+2 + 2e ==> Ni(s)
2 Al(s) + 3 Ni2+(aq)-->2 Al3+(aq) +3 Ni(s)

is this correct?
yes
